The most known methods of pulsed thin strengthening nanostructured film deposition such as magnetron sputtering HiPIMS, pulsed laser deposition PLD, vacuum arc pulsed deposition, high-intensity pulsed ion beams deposition HIPIB, as well, were described and analysed. It was shown that the stream of material, generated by means of a pulsed action, impacts to substrate and creates preconditions for nanocrystalline amorphous coating manufacture with superhigh hardness.

The paper presents results of the research of the structure and properties of nitrogen-doped amorphous carbon coatings obtained in the vacuum from the flow of pulsed carbon plasma. The doping by nitrogen of carbon coating was determined to lead to increases in electrical conductivity, reductions of internal stresses, reduce of density, hardness and modulus, and to the change in structure, surface morphology and tribological characteristics.
